What is the Name of Tiger Wood’s Son?
Tiger Woods’s son’s name is Charlie Axel Woods and was named after his uncle Axel. Charlie’s mother is an ex-Swedish model Elin Nordegren, who is the ex-wife of Tiger Woods. He also has an older sibling, a sister named Sam Woods.
Is Charlie Woods the Son of Tiger?
Charlie is the youngest child of Tiger Woods and Elin Nordegren. Charlie and his sister Sam are both sports-minded but have embraced different sports with the son taking after his father Tiger, and embracing golf as his preferred sport.
Who is the Mother of Tiger Woods Son Charlie?
Elin Nordegren is the mother of Charlie Woods. The former Swedish model is also the mum of Tiger’s daughter Sam Woods and lives in Florida. They currently have joint custody of both Charlie and Sam. Elin got married again in 2019 after divorcing Tiger in 2010.
Who is Sam Alexis Woods?
Sam Alexis Woods is Charlie Wood’s sister and was born on June 18, 2007, in the United States of America. Sam is an avid soccer player and has been spotted attending professional soccer matches and meeting the players.

Charlie Wood’s Caddie
Charlie used his father’s caddie, Joe LaCava at the PNC Championship held at the Ritz Carlton Golf Club. His father also caddied for him at the same event that turned out to be a fun occasion for both of them and saw him hit a 5-wood over 175 yards.

PNC Championship
This father and son challenge is a golf competition that is played annually and joins a family member and pro player together as a team. The daughter of a pro player may also form a team and compete equally as a father/son team.
This two-day 36-hole event was established in the year 1995 and has drawn many players over the years. One important consideration for the players is that the fathers playing have won a major championship.
Charlie Sifford
Charles Sifford was the first Afro-American golfer to play on the PGA Tour. He was born in Charlotte, North Carolina in 1922. In 1960, he won the UGA National Negro Open one year before it became a PGA Tour. He won the tournament six times. Tiger admitted that Sifford made it possible for his profession to blossom as he looked up to him.

Did Charlie Woods Play in the PNC Championship?
Charlie played in the PNC championship together with his father, Tiger, in an event that was won by Justin Thomas and his father Mike Thomas. Whilst Justin Thomas and his father thought that they were the highlight of the event, the spotlight was shone more on Tiger and his son Charlie.
Tiger and his son Charlie ended the first round on the first day of the PNC championship in the sixth placement after shooting 10-under 62. Charlie Woods was the youngest competitor in all of the championship’s history, and they both finished seventh in the competition.

The Impact of His Father’s Recent Car Crash
Tiger Woods suffered a shattered ankle and a fractured leg after a car crash on February 23, 2021, according to a statement by his agent. The Los Angeles County Sheriff’s office investigated the single-vehicle accident which occurred along Hawthorne Blvd in Ranch Palos Verdes. The injuries were reported to be non-life-threatening and the famous golfer may bounce back soon.
Recent media reports indicate that he is in good spirits and recovering well from his severe injuries. The all-time great player hasn’t publicly commented about his orthopedic surgery and the extent of recovery, or whether he’ll continue playing the game.
